Microneedling – Skin Renewal, Texture Refinement & Collagen Stimulation

Microneedling, also known as collagen induction therapy, uses ultra-fine needles to create controlled micro-injuries in the skin. This triggers the body’s natural healing response, boosting collagen and elastin production while enhancing the absorption of active skincare ingredients. The result is smoother, firmer, and more radiant skin.

Ideal for those wanting to reduce acne scars, fine lines, or enlarged pores without aggressive treatments, microneedling offers gradual, natural improvements with minimal downtime.

What to Expect:

  • Duration: 45–60 minutes
  • Pain Level: Mild to moderate (numbing cream applied beforehand)
  • Downtime: 1–3 days of redness; possible flaking or dryness
  • Sessions Recommended: 3–6 sessions spaced 4–6 weeks apart
  • Visible Results: First improvements after 1–2 sessions; best results gradually over time
  • Effect Duration: Long-term with maintenance and skincare

Ideal For:

  • Acne scars and enlarged pores
  • Uneven skin tone or texture
  • Fine lines and early ageing
  • Stretch marks
  • Skin dullness and loss of firmness

Procedure

Pre-Treatment

Cleaning and disinfection of the affectedarea.

Application of an anesthetic cream (optional, dependingon the sensitivity of the skinand the depth of exposure).

Cleaning and disinfection of the affected area.

Treatment Process

Application of active serum or mesococtail to the skin (as indicated and desired)

Skin treatment with a mesoroller or dermapen, providing micro-punctures

Immediate Post-Treatment

Cleansing the skin of serum residues and disinfection.

Applying a soothing cream, mask or gel dressing.

Applying suns creen (if necessary).

Most clients at La Rose Clinic experience mild discomfort, often described as a tingling or prickling sensation. We apply numbing cream before treatment to ensure a comfortable microneedling experience in our Holborn clinic.

Common side effects include temporary redness, mild swelling, or sensitivity, similar to a sunburn, lasting 1-3 days. Rarely, flaking or dryness may occur. La Rose Clinic’s professionals minimise risks for safe treatments.

Microneedling is not suitable for those with active skin infections, open wounds, or certain skin conditions like eczema or psoriasis. Pregnant women should also avoid it. Share your medical history during your La Rose Clinic consultation for safety.

Avoid sun exposure, retinoids, and exfoliants for 5-7 days before treatment to prevent skin sensitivity. Refrain from blood-thinning medications or supplements (e.g., ibuprofen, fish oil) for 48 hours to reduce bruising. Discuss with our La Rose Clinic team beforehand.

Avoid makeup, sun exposure, and strenuous exercise for 24-48 hours post-treatment. Use gentle, hydrating skincare products as recommended by La Rose Clinic to support healing and optimise results.
